This session

In this session, you will complete the following tasks:

  1. Complete the chapter “GitHub Intro” in the Version Control Book.
  2. Complete the exercises for the recipes project.

As always:

  1. Try out the commands in the chapter and play around with them.
  2. Check whether you have achieved the learning objectives.

recipes project

At the end of this session, you should have accomplished the following:

  1. You connected your GitHub account to your local Git.
  2. You created a new GitHub repository and uploaded (i.e., “pushed”) your recipes project.
  3. You cleaned up your project by deleting unnecessary files and branches.
  4. You created a short README.md file in your repository.

Learning objectives

💡 You can connect your local Git to a remote repository service.
💡 You can create a remote repository.
💡 You can pull and push changes to and from a remote repository.
